Hi my name is Andy,

I started bricklaying at 16 with a 3 year apprenticeship covering all aspects of brickwork and construction. For the next 5 years was mainly house and garage extensions, garden walls, conservatories, repointing and remodelling. After which time I worked on site building houses and on regeneration sites across the Midlands including landscaping to a high design.

In 2005 I moved to Spain building houses, fincas and swimming pools and learnt artisan techniques and different applications. I moved back to the UK and worked for a company doing new builds and old restoration projects and a thermopassive house in the Isle of Skye to an up market restaurant in Neston.

I am married with 3 children, one is my apprentice who works with me. We are punctual, honest and professional and realistic. I take pride in my workmanship and accuracy. My reputation stands by every job and are competitive and understands the customer’s needs.
